The main aim of this lecture is gaining knowledge and skills about anesthesia to methods in various situations in the operating room.
Course Content
This course contains; Anesthesia in diabetic patients,Anesthesia in diseases of the thyroid gland,Anesthesia in metabolic diseases,Anesthesia in burns,Anesthesia of geriatric,Anesthesia of trauma,Anesthesia in ophthalmic surgery and ENT surgery,Anesthesia in orthopedics and plastic surgery,Anesthesia in obstetric and gynecological procedures,Anesthesia in abdominal procedures,Anesthesia in organ transplantations,Anesthesia in neuromuscular and hematologic diseases,Anesthesia in shock,Anesthesia in obese patients.
